Job Rate Down in Barrie, Up Elsewhere

Federal Jobless Rate Took A Hit Over Provincial Losses

Barrie’s jobless rate is trending downwards again. We saw month after month of increased unemployment in Barrie through the spring and summer, now the rate is trending downwards again, and is down three tenths of a percentage point to 6.6 per cent. Meanwhile, big job losses in Ontario last month; 33,800 jobs lost, which meant little movement for the provincial rate, it’s down a titch to 6.8, but severe enough to affect the national rate. Despite tepid gains in the federal job market, Canada’s unemployment rate rose to 7.1.
